To make them, you can trace your shape of choice onto the garment you are repurposing. Then cut and assemble a couple of layers per coaster. When you have finished, sew them right sides together, leaving a small gap. Turn your coater-in-process inside out via that gap and stitch around the coaster to secure the edges.

Old Clothes is a 1925 American silent drama film directed by Edward F. Cline and starring Jackie Coogan and Joan Crawford . This was the first film in which Crawford was credited with her new name — Joan Crawford. She had been renamed by the studio, who deemed her birth name, Lucille LeSueur, as sounding unfit for a movie star .

Gap, Inc. has partnered with ThredUp, an online resale company, to recycle your gently worn clothing. At select Gap, Banana Republic, Athleta, and Janie and Jack stores, you can pick up a free ThredUp kit, which includes a bag and mailing label.

Goodwill is one of America's largest recyclers. Not only can you donate to the thrift store for reselling, but you can also drop off your worn-out fabrics for recycling.
